Practice Two - Hamilton fastest again for Mercedes in Korea

Lewis Hamilton followed up his impressive Practice One showing by clocking the fastest time in second practice in Korea on Friday.The Mercedes driver’s best time of 1m 38.673 was 0.108s faster than Sebastian Vettel’s quickest effort of 1m 38.781 for Red Bull, as both drivers trimmed their times by switching from the medium compound Pirelli tyres to the supersofts.The second Mercedes of Nico Rosberg was just another 0.016s slower on 1m 38.797s, whilst Mark Webber recorded a 1m 38.844s in the other Red Bull.Aside from spins for Sauber’s Esteban Gutierrez and Caterham’s Charles Pic, the 90 minute session was relatively uneventful as teams and drivers concentrated on...
